LEWISBURG, Pa. - Bucknell women's swimming and diving freshmen Courtney Warren (Montour Falls, N.Y./Watkins Glen) and Eliza Massie (Rochester, N.Y./Pittsford Sutherland) were recognized by the Patriot League office with weekly awards on Tuesday. Warren was named the league's Female Swimmer of the Week, while Massie earned Female Diver of the Week honors.
Warren was one of two individual winners for the Bison in the team's non-scored meet at Princeton with James Madison last Saturday, taking first in the 50 back with a time of 27.77, the best time by a member of the Orange and Blue in the event this season. She also helped Bucknell to second-place finishes in the 200 medley relay and 350 free relay, combining with her teammates to post times of 1:50.74 and 3:05.75, respectively.
At the same meet, Massie was the top finisher for the Bison on the boards as she scored 246.52 points to take fourth in the one-meter, while her mark of 257.54 was good for fifth in the three-meter. Both performances were personal bests. Her one-meter, six optionals mark ranks second in the program's record book, while her three-meter total is tops on the three-meter, six optionals list.
